If duplicated chemical applications or complex treatments (such as establishing traps for wildlife) are called for, consider whether you have the abilities, tools, and time to follow up. If not, employ a professional. Obtain referrals from next-door neighbors, loved ones regarding bug control services they have utilized, and inspect on-line ratings and reviews.


State regulation requires home and structural insect control firms to identify the target insect before making any type of pesticide applications. The firm needs to also offer you with details relating to the management technique they'll utilize: treatments and products to be utilized, the frequency of assessments and prepared for therapies, and a quote of the overall cost of this plan.


You can find out more details about product safety and security on the pesticide tag and Safety Information Sheet (SDS). Ask for long-lasting options to the issue. A business that methods IPM will recommend alteration of the website to remedy conditions for pest troubles, such as irrigation reduction, painting for protecting exposed wood, or setting up door sweeps, screens, and various other obstacles to stop the pests from entering a framework in the very first area.

Chemicals splashed around the boundary of a structure might be removed by irrigation or rainfall, especially if the framework is bordered by concrete pathways. When possible, stay clear of boundary sprays altogether, as they might cause contamination of our rivers. Some perimeter sprays, other pesticide applications, or repeated lure applications might be needed for efficient parasite monitoring.


Verify that the firm is monitoring pest populaces if such a service is mentioned on the contract. Notify the firm of any modifications in bug populaces you observe between check outs.


Do not apply pesticides on your own while under contract, as that might disrupt the work of the insect control company. Yes: discover concerning its biology and management. Most likely to 2. Insect control drivers are accountable for controlling infestations of bed bugs in homes and businesses. As bed bugs are notoriously persistent and are particularly irksome for customers, having the best bed bug equipment is necessary to satisfying a knockout post your consumers. Bed insect tools need to include chemical treatments, vacuums, steamers, covers, interceptors, and monitors that can help determine and track bed insects so they can be gotten rid of promptly and effectively.

A selection of get redirected here insecticides, dirt, and aerosols are available to kill bed pests in hard-to-reach areas and on furnishings, mattresses, and various other items. Vital items of devices like vacuum cleaners are useful for getting rid of live bed pests from surface areas. Pest control devices products like steamers can be used to warmth reward bed mattress and various other things to eliminate any type of bed pests that might exist.


There are a range of various kinds of dusters offered on the marketplace, from compressed-air models to battery-powered models. Dusters are excellent for dealing with attics, creep rooms, and wall voids where insects like to hide. Dirt applicators disperse great dirt that is able to permeate the cracks and gaps where bugs live.

Frothing tools is a vital item of insect control gear. This sort of equipment is used to use a foam or gel that can permeate cracks and holes, comparable to just how browse this site dusters function. Foaming tools is ideal for dealing with limited spaces. The foam or gel will certainly broaden and fill the gaps, eliminating any kind of insects that come in call with it.

This is why respirators are a vital part of insect control devices. Respirators are made to filter out bits that can be unsafe when breathed in, keeping you and your team safe. Respirators can be found in a selection of styles, including full-face masks and half-masks that cover just the nose and mouth.


Make sure to look for an excellent fit, and constantly ensure that the respirator's purification is adequate for the materials being applied. If you're taking care of a rodent issue, it is essential to make use of customized devices to check prospective hiding locations such as walls, attic rooms, and crawl rooms. This kind of devices consists of endoscopes, cams, traps, glue boards, and other devices.

We pointed out respirators above, but they are certainly not the only safety and security equipment you'll need on the task. Security tools can consist of gloves, safety glasses, and safety garments. Gloves help to shield your skin from any chemicals or other parasites you may enter into call with while doing insect control job.


Termite control tools consists of baiting systems, fluid treatments, and dust. Baiting systems use slow-acting pesticides that target termite nests over time.
